본문 바로가기

MOYA Think

DISM 명령을 사용하여 Windows 11 시스템 오류, 블루스크린을 복구하는 방법

반응형

DISM 도구는 컴퓨터 문제를 해결하는 데 탁월한 도구이지만 사용하기에 약간 까다로울 수 있습니다.

그러나 여기에 잘만 따라 한다면 해결할 수 있습니다.

윈도우 오류로 고민하는 여성 DISM 복구

Windows 11은 그 전 버전과 마찬가지로 Deployment Image Servicing and Management (DISM)이라는 내장 명령 줄 유틸리티를 제공합니다. DISM 명령은 Blue Screen of Death (BSOD) 오류, 손상된 시스템 파일로 인한 느린 컴퓨터, 그리고 Windows 복구 환경을 수리하는 데 도움이 됩니다.

이 기사에서는 DISM 및 System File Checker 유틸리티를 사용하여 Windows 11 이미지와 설치를 복구하는 방법을 보여 드리겠습니다.

 

Windows 11에서 DISM 명령어 사용하는 방법

DISM 명령 줄 유틸리티는 다목적 도구입니다. 이 도구를 사용하면 시스템 관리자가 Windows 이미지를 준비하고 관리할 수 있습니다. 또한 System File Checker 유틸리티와 함께 사용하여 Windows 컴퓨터를 심각한 장애로부터 복구할 수 있습니다.

DISM는 여러 지정된 명령을 지원하지만 Windows 컴퓨터를 복구하려면 DISM CheckHealth, DISM ScanHealth 및 DISM RestoreHealth 명령만 알아야 합니다.

Windows 11에서 부팅할 수 있는 경우, 관리자 권한을 가진 PowerShell 콘솔 또는 명령 프롬프트에서 DISM 명령을 실행할 수 있습니다. 그렇지 않으면 Windows 복구 환경으로 부팅하고 고급 옵션에서 명령 프롬프트를 시작하여 DISM 명령을 실행해야 합니다.

 

DISM CheckHealth 명령을 사용하여 시스템 상태 확인

DISM CheckHealth 명령을 사용하여 파일 손상 여부를 확인할 수 있습니다. 이 명령은 시스템 이미지 손상을 감지하고 보고하는 진단 도구로, 실제로는 복구 작업을 수행하지는 않습니다.

 

CheckHealth 명령을 실행하려면 다음 단계를 따릅니다.

 

- Windows 로고 키를 눌러서 cmd를 입력합니다.

- 명령 프롬프트를 마우스 오른쪽 버튼으로 클릭하고 관리자 권한으로 실행을 선택합니다.

cmd 를 입력

- 명령 프롬프트 창에서 다음 명령을 입력하고 Enter 키를 누릅니다:

 

DISM /Online /Cleanup-Image /CheckHealth

 

- 위 명령에서 /Online 매개 변수는 현재 실행 중인 운영 체제에서 스캔을 수행해야 함을 지정합니다. /Cleanup-Image 매개 변수는 Windows 이미지 복구와 관련된 작업을 지정합니다.

- 명령을 실행하면 "구성 요소 저장소가 손상되었습니다" 또는 "구성 요소 저장소가 손상되지 않았습니다"와 같은 보고서가 표시됩니다. 이는 구성 요소 저장소 손상 여부에 따라 다릅니다.

PowerShell

PowerShell을 사용하는 경우 다음 명령을 사용합니다:

 

Repair-WindowsImage -Online -CheckHealth

 

PowerShell 명령은 이미지 상태를 보고하여 정상적, 복구 가능 또는 복구 불가능 여부를 표시합니다. 정상적 이미지는 추가 조치가 필요하지 않으며 SFC 도구를 실행할 수 있습니다.

 

이미지가 복구 가능한 경우, Windows 업데이트를 사용하여 손상을 복구하기 위해 RestoreHealth 명령을 사용할 수 있습니다. 그러나 복구 불가능한 이미지의 경우 컴퓨터를 복구하기 위해 깨끗한 설치를 수행해야 할 수 있습니다.

 

ScanHealth 명령을 사용하여 고급 시스템 이미지 스캔 수행

ScanHealth 명령

DISM ScanHealth 명령을 사용하여 Windows 11 시스템 이미지의 고급 스캔을 수행할 수 있습니다. 이를 통해 시스템의 구성 요소 저장소 손상을 확인하고 보고서를 로그 파일로 저장합니다.

 

DISM ScanHealth 명령을 실행하려면 다음 단계를 따릅니다:

- 관리자 권한으로 PowerShell을 엽니다.

- 다음 명령을 입력하고 Enter 키를 누릅니다:

 

DISM /Online /Cleanup-Image /ScanHealth

 

- 이 과정은 완료하는 데 시간이 걸릴 수 있습니다. 완료되면 구성 요소 저장소와 관련된 문제를 보고합니다. 문제가 감지되면 DISM RestoreHealth 명령을 실행하여 Windows 이미지를 복구합니다.

 

DISM RestoreHealth 명령을 실행하여 Windows 시스템 이미지 복구

DISM RestoreHealth 명령은 Windows 업데이트를 사용하여 파일 손상을 복구하고 Windows 11 시스템 이미지를 복구하는 데 필요한 파일을 제공합니다. 그러나 인터넷에 연결되어 있어야 하므로 DISM 도구가 복구에 필요한 파일을 다운로드하고 복원할 수 있습니다.

 

DISM RestoreHealth 명령을 실행하려면 다음 단계를 따릅니다:

- 관리자 권한으로 Windows PowerShell을 엽니다.

- 다음 명령을 입력하고 Enter 키를 누릅니다:

 

DISM.exe /Online /Cleanup-image /RestoreHealth

 

- DISM 유틸리티는 스캔을 수행하고 Windows 시스템 이미지를 복구하기 시작합니다. 이 과정은 완료하는 데 시간이 걸릴 수 있으므로 진행률 표시줄이 100%에 도달할 때까지 기다리십시오.

 

대안 복구 소스를 사용하여 시스템 이미지 복구

DISM RestoreHealth 명령은 컴퓨터가 인터넷에 연결되어 있지 않거나 Windows 업데이트 구성 요소가 손상된 경우 작동하지 않을 수 있습니다. 이 상황에서는 Windows 설치 미디어 또는 마운트 된 Windows ISO를 로컬 복구 소스로 사용할 수 있습니다.

먼저 부팅 가능한 Windows 11 USB 드라이브를 생성합니다. 설치 미디어를 준비한 후 컴퓨터에 연결하고 아래 단계를 따릅니다:

 

DISM와 로컬 복구 소스를 사용하여 Windows 11 시스템 이미지 복구:

- Win + E를 눌러 파일 탐색기를 엽니다.

- 설치 미디어 드라이브를 열고 Sources 폴더를 열어 install.wim 파일이 있는지 확인합니다. 또한 설치 미디어에 할당된 드라이버 문자를 확인합니다. 이 경우 설치 미디어에 드라이브 문자 (I:)가 할당되었습니다.

- 다음 명령을 사용하여 설치 미디어를 복구 소스로 사용하여 DISM RestoreHealth 명령을 실행합니다:

 

DISM /Online /Cleanup-Image /RestoreHealth /Source:I\Sources\install.wim /LimitAccess

 

- 위 명령에서 :I 플레이스홀더를 설치 미디어 드라이브 문자로 바꿉니다. 또한 LimitAccess 명령은 지정된 소스로 DISM 액세스를 제한하고 Windows 업데이트를 복구 소스로 사용하지 못하게 하는 선택적 매개 변수입니다.

- 과정이 완료되면 명령 프롬프트를 닫고 복구 프로세스를 완료하려면 시스템 파일 검사 유틸리티를 실행합니다.

 

시스템 파일 검사 (SFC) 유틸리티를 사용하여 Windows 설치 복구

성공적으로 DISM RestoreHealth 명령을 사용하여 Windows 11 시스템 이미지를 복구한 후 시스템 파일 검사 (SFC) 유틸리티를 실행합니다. 이 도구는 Windows 설치의 시스템 파일 손상을 검사하고 자동으로 복구합니다.

거의 모든 경우에, 이미지 복구 명령을 사용한 후 복구 프로세스를 완료하기 위해 시스템 파일 검사 유틸리티를 실행해야 합니다. 다음은 그 방법입니다:

 

- Win + X를 눌러 WindowsX 메뉴를 엽니다.

- Windows Terminal 앱을 관리자 권한으로 실행하기 위해 Terminal (Admin)을 클릭합니다.

- 터미널 창에서 다음 명령을 입력하여 시스템 파일 검사 유틸리티를 실행합니다:

 

sfc /scannow

 

- 위 명령을 실행하면 시스템 파일 검사 유틸리티가 시스템 파일의 무결성을 검증하기 시작합니다.

문제가 감지되면 %WinDir%\System32\dllcache에 있는 캐시 된 사본으로 파일을 교체하려고 시도합니다.

SFC 프로세스는 완료하는 데 시간이 걸릴 수 있으며 어느 단계에서 멈춘 것처럼 보일 수 있습니다. 장시간 동안 진행이 없으면 키보드에서 몇 번 Enter 키를 눌러 명령 프롬프트 창을 새로 고칠 수 있습니다.

과정이 완료되면 컴퓨터를 다시 시작하고 개선 사항을 확인합니다. 문제가 지속되는 경우 sfc /scannow 명령을 다시 실행하여 문제를 해결하는 데 도움이 되는지 확인하십시오.

 

반응형